Ahmed Alaa's career has also included time at Al-Gharafa, Al-Arabi, and Al-Rayyan.

On the international stage, Ahmed Alaa has represented Qatar, Qatar U23, and Qatar Under 22.

Throughout their career, Ahmed Alaa has won 13 titles: Second Division (2014/2015), AGCFF Gulf Champions League (2025/2026), QSL Cup (2025/2026), Amir of Qatar Cup (2013, 2011), Qatar Cup (2012), Sheikh Jassem Cup (2013/2014, 2012/2013), and Qatar Stars League (2015/2016) with Al-Rayyan, QSL Cup (2018/2019, 2017/2018) with Al-Gharafa, and Asian Cup (2023 Qatar, 2019 UAE) with Qatar.

Ahmed Alaa has competed in World Cup, QSL Cup, Amir of Qatar Cup, FIFA Arab Cup, World Cup AFC qualification, Asian Cup, AFC Champions League Elite, and CONCACAF Gold Cup.
